Expand Map
Hub Caps in West Allis, WI
1. Hubcaps Unlimited
4262 S Howell Ave, Milwaukee, WI 53207
CLOSED NOW:Closed
"I was surprised to find a Hubcap store who would have thought. Good Service and installed for free so all in all good experience"
Showing 1-2 of 2